The mission of the Special Investigations Division is to arrest those individuals using or selling controlled dangerous substances; disrupt major drug trafficking organizations; investigate organized crimes such as gambling, prostitution, and human trafficking cases; and arrest violent fugitives and those responsible for gang-related crime. The Division is committed to providing high quality investigations that will reduce the amount of drug and organized crime in our community. These enforcement efforts are conducted to support the Department's mission to reduce crime and the fear of crime.

Drug Enforcement Section | Lieutenant Marcus Jones, Commander



The Drug Enforcement Section is responsible for investigating illegal drug offenses from street level dealers to major drug trafficking organizations. The D.E.S. is comprised of the Drug Investigations Unit, the Pharmaceutical Unit, the Interdiction Unit and the Conspiracy Unit.


The Drug Investigations Unit targets low to mid – level drug dealers who operate within Montgomery County. Investigators conduct undercover buys from drug dealers and execute search warrants to confiscate contraband and other evidence.


The Pharmaceutical Unit investigates prescription fraud cases, Medicaid fraud, as well as medical professionals who prescribe medication illegally. 


The Interdiction Unit conducts drug interdiction details at storage facilities, bus stations, train stations, hotels and mail facilities. The unit is responsible for seizing illicit drugs being transported to or through Montgomery County by various means. The unit has two drug detection dogs who assist with identifying illegal packages and contraband.


The Conspiracy Unit targets major drug trafficking organizations that operate within Montgomery County. These investigations are long-term by design and are often prosecuted at the federal level. Investigators assigned to Conspiracy work closely with various federal law enforcement agencies including the U.S. Attorney’s Office.
 


Criminal Enterprise Section | Lieutenant Bob Bolesta, Commander


 

The Criminal Enterprise Section is comprised of the Vice and Intelligence Unit, the Repeat Offender Section, the Electronic and Technical Support Unit, and the Gang Task Force.


The Vice and Intelligence Unit handles intelligence gathering for the department and is responsible for identifying threats to our community. Two investigators are assigned to the FBI’s Joint Terrorism Task Force (JTTF) to investigate both International and Domestic Terrorism. The unit also investigates all Gambling, Prostitution and Human Trafficking cases.


The Repeat Offender Section is responsible for apprehending fugitives who are wanted for violent crimes and repeat offenders who are a danger to the community. Investigators assist various investigative units within our agency and often assist other law enforcement agencies.


The Gang Task Force is responsible for investigating all gang-related crime in the county. Gang officers are assigned to each of the six police districts and they work closely with patrol officers, the Educational Facility Officers and community members to address gang-related crime. Investigators work closely with the Recreation Department and the Montgomery County Public Schools to provide prevention programs for potential gang members. Investigators share a considerable amount of time on prevention and intervention methods for “at risk” youth. The Gang Task Force also has one officer assigned to the Regional Anti-Gang Enforcement (R.A.G.E.) Task Force with ATF and other local law enforcement agencies. 


The Electronic and Technical Support Unit is responsible for ensuring effective utilization of the Department’s electronic surveillance equipment. Investigators provide a wide variety of technical capability to support the various units within and outside the Division. The ETSU also provides support to the Emergency Response Team.
